[QUOTE="RiverNoHelp, post: 602754, member: 11484"] Many winning pros have the discipline to realize that Poker is just one long session..When Negreanu lost that huge pot against Hansen with Quads versus a full boat on HSP it just showed why he is a winning player.. Yeah, of course it hurt but he didn't go on insane monkey tilt to try to win it all back in a hurry.. He knows that as long as he continues to play the same way that has brought him success in the past he will get it back and then some. It hasn't been that well documented around here at least, but I suffered from this severe tilting problem in the past.. I blew through 3 deposits in just over a month because I failed to realize that downswings happen all the time.. Instead of logging off when I lost a few S&G's I moved up a level to win it back right away..That in itself just compounds the problem..When you do that kind of thing you are just playing with scared money; it's really difficult to succeed.. Now if I fail to cash in 4 consective S&G's ( I play two at a time usually) I just step away from the computer and go do something else..I give myself some time to rethink how I played and attempt to rectify or correct any errors I may have made that caused me to be unsuccessful.. Playing with a clear head is of the utmost importance in my opinion.. [/QUOTE]
